Ignoring Proper Slope



Proper slope is crucial for an effective rain gutter system, as it directly affects water drain effectiveness. A well-designed gutter should have a minor slope, commonly around 1/4 inch for every 10 feet of length, directing water towards the downspouts. Failure to develop this incline can cause water merging in sections of the gutter, boosting the danger of overflow, clogs, and ultimate damages to the structure.


Moreover, improper slope can exacerbate deterioration on the gutter materials, resulting in early failure and costly repair services. Home owners may find that water cascades over the edge throughout heavy rains, developing prospective risks around the foundation and landscaping. Additionally, stagnant water can end up being a reproduction ground for parasites and may motivate mold growth.

Missing Wall Mounts and supports





A durable rain gutter system depends greatly on making use of hangers and supports, which are essential for keeping structural integrity and reliable water circulation. Ignoring these elements can bring about sagging gutters, resulting in inappropriate drain and prospective water damages to your home.




Supports and wall mounts should be set up at ideal intervals, generally every 2 to 3 feet, relying on the gutter dimension and material. This guarantees that the weight of the water, ice, and particles does not jeopardize the seamless gutter's functionality. Avoiding these crucial aspects can produce stress and anxiety points in the system, leading to leaks and early wear.


Additionally, the option of products for assistances and wall mounts ought to not be neglected. Opting for durable, corrosion-resistant materials will certainly boost the long life of the rain gutter system. Plastic might seem economical yet can damage in time, while metal supports offer better stamina and resilience.

Overlooking Downspout Placement



Effective downspout positioning is a critical aspect of seamless gutter setup that is frequently forgotten, yet it plays a substantial function in guaranteeing optimal drainage. Appropriately located downspouts direct water far from the structure of the home, stopping potential water damage or erosion. A common blunder is to install downspouts too near the foundation, which can lead to water pooling and great post to read raised threat of architectural issues.


In addition, the number and area of downspouts should be strategically prepared based on the roofing size and slope. Insufficient downspout positioning can create seamless gutters to overflow throughout hefty rainfall, leading to water cascading over the sides and potentially destructive landscape design or siding - Strongsville Roof Replacements. It is recommended to put downspouts at periods that enable adequate water circulation, commonly every 30 to 40 feet of seamless gutter size


Moreover, take into consideration the terrain bordering the home. Downspouts need to be directed in the direction of drain systems or far from the home to enhance water flow performance.
